Null Value

Eze
Hi!

I have a php code for two combo box: the selection of the first one is
the condition for what it will show on the second one.

The page is located at:

http://www.historiadelpais.com.ar/pr..._argentina.php

I have two problems:

1) At the first time that someone enter this page, as nothing is
selected in the first combo, the page shows the error:

Warning: Supplied argument is not a valid MySQL result resource in
/home/sites/site66/web/provincias/pueblos_argentina.php on line 162

This error disappeared when something is selected in the first
combobox an press the button to reload the page.

2) Is there a posibility to recover the values of the second combo box
without reload the page? (it take to much time!!)

Thanks in advance to anyone that can help me.

es*******@hotmail.com (Eze) schrieb:
1) At the first time that someone enter this page, as nothing is
selected in the first combo, the page shows the error:

Warning: Supplied argument is not a valid MySQL result resource in
/home/sites/site66/web/provincias/pueblos_argentina.php on line 162

This error disappeared when something is selected in the first
combobox an press the button to reload the page.
You have to check if something was entered in the first combo box.
if (isset($_POST['provincia'])) {
...
}
2) Is there a posibility to recover the values of the second combo box
without reload the page? (it take to much time!!)


Only with JavaScript and that's not available on each browser.
One more thing: check your HTML output. I think you'll agree that the
HTML code looks like something done by someone who has an idea of HTML
but has still something to learn. At least you should fix some of the
bigger errors. You've got something like
<form method=\"POST\" action=pueblos_argentina.php>

You rely on the browsers capability to guess what you mean. This should
be
<form method="POST" action="pueblos_argentina.php">
